Go での複数の変数の宣言
Go では、複数の変数を一度に宣言することができ、効率的で簡潔な宣言が可能になります。 code.
質問:
= 演算子を使用して複数の変数に値を代入できる Python と同様に、Go で複数の変数を同時に宣言できますか?
答え:
はい、Go は複数の宣言をサポートしています。 var キーワードを使用して変数を一度に指定し、その後にカンマで区切られた変数名のリストを続けます。
var a, b, c string a = "foo" fmt.Println(a)
この例では、文字列型の 3 つの変数 (a、b、c) が宣言されています。すぐに。次に、変数に値 "foo" が割り当てられます。
インライン代入:
Python ほど便利ではありませんが、Go では同様のインライン代入構文が可能です。 := 演算子を使用します。
a, b, c := 80, 80, 80
この場合、3 つの変数 (a、b、c) int 型の関数が宣言され、同時に値 80 が割り当てられます。
以上がGo は複数の変数を同時に宣言できますか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。